The disturbed man who launched a brutal and unprovoked daytime assault on a defenceless Windsor senior a yr in the past was the precise kind of tragic downtown determine the sufferer was attempting to assist.

In accordance with her kids, Sin Ja Tune, 85, labored exhausting to place human faces to the characters — battling psychological sickness, habit and homelessness — who may make her fellow neighbours within the downtown scared of Windsor’s streets.

“She was serving to out, she was very lively with the marginalized, the individuals we name ‘neighbours with no fastened handle,’” son Alex Tune advised the Star.

“She was an individual who beloved to assist individuals, she was very concerned,” added daughter Sabina Tune. For the retired nurse and enterprise entrepreneur, that included being lively with the Downtown Windsor Group Collaborative, a non-profit whose purpose is “creating and supporting a loving group” by reaching out and dealing with these residing within the core.

As a part of her routine to begin day-after-day, Sin Ja Tune departed the Victoria Avenue dwelling she shared together with her son and his household for a typical five-kilometre stroll, one which often included a go to to the downtown riverfront. The senior was on the return leg that Tuesday, Aug. 1, 2023, morning when she was viciously attacked from behind by an entire stranger within the 300 block of Ouellette Avenue.

The defence lawyer for George Vassilodimitrakis advised the decide at a current sentencing listening to that his homeless consumer, 37 on the time and shunned by household for his drug habit, was listening to voices and seeing individuals when he lashed out at his unsuspecting and weak goal.

If it hadn’t been for 2 passersby who witnessed what Sabina describes as a “very cowardly assault,” and screamed on the attacker to get off the aged girl on the bottom, the Tune kids consider their mom would have been killed that day. The Good Samaritans chased the suspect away however he was quickly arrested.

Alex Tune, who lives and works downtown and is mates with Ward 3 Coun. Renaldo Agostino, mentioned the municipal politician who represents downtown on metropolis council shortly secured surveillance digital camera footage from a close-by bar.

“He wished to catch this man. However he advised me, ‘Alex, you don’t wish to see this.’ It’s been so troublesome — I’m attempting to dam this from my reminiscence,” Alex mentioned.

After 10 months behind bars in pre-sentence custody, Vassilodimitrakis, who pleaded responsible to a lesser cost of assault inflicting bodily hurt, was launched on June 13, the identical day as an Ontario Court docket justice introduced his sentence. He stays on probation for 3 years throughout which he’s been ordered to obtain supervised psychological well being and addictions therapy and counselling.

However because the assault’s anniversary approaches, Sin Ja Tune and her household proceed to dwell with the horrible aftermath of that random, mindless crime.

“I’m grieving the lack of my mom — of the particular person she was,” mentioned Alex Tune.

Sin Ja Tune suffered a extreme concussion, damaged ribs and enamel and a fractured shoulder. There have been a number of visits and lengthy stays in hospital over the previous yr, and she or he’s at the moment in rehab at Resort-Dieu Grace Healthcare after her newest mind surgical procedure.

The household stays “optimistic and hopeful” however cautions they don’t harbour “unrealistic expectations.” There stay large challenges forward, notably with Sin Ja Tune’s cognitive perform or psychological processes.

Sabina mentioned her mom typically forgets members of the family, together with her daughter and son-in-law who at the moment dwell within the U.S. It may be upsetting and horrifying for the three grandchildren, ages eight, 12 and 15, who all grew up together with her of their Windsor dwelling.

“She’s a girl who learn her Bible day-after-day, however not now,” Sabina mentioned. “I don’t assume she’s speaking to mates — (and at occasions) she will’t bear in mind her household.”

Dementia can have an effect on the aged and isn’t unusual, however Sabina mentioned medical doctors “suspect one thing extra is happening,” given the sudden, relatively than gradual, onset of signs in somebody who had been bodily wholesome and mentally sharp — that’s, till Aug. 1.

Alex Tune’s skilled work as an operations director with the Downtown Windsor Group Collaborative exposes him to the challenges going through a number of the metropolis’s most weak. However processing the assault “was very exhausting at first. I used to be very offended, shell-shocked … with questions round ‘Why do I do what I do?’”

He tells himself if it hadn’t been his mom, it might have been another person. Alex mentioned he’s not a lot offended on the perpetrator — “there’s no reply to taking place that rabbit gap” — however relatively feels “actually deep frustration” with the state of affairs in Windsor’s downtown core.

“This has modified my mom’s life, and there’s a particular person in charge — however I can’t select that route,” he mentioned.

Within the household’s day by day hospital visits, Alex mentioned one thought is at all times uppermost on his mom’s thoughts: “All she needs after we go to is for us to guarantee her she’s coming dwelling. My mom is adamant — she doesn’t wish to go to a long-term care facility.

“We’ll maintain that promise.”

But it surely’s an costly pledge, one which could be a wrestle for the household given the quantity of care — and the prices — now required.

“You may’t simply hand over,” Agostino advised the Star just lately of efforts underway to deal with a number of the points going through downtown Windsor. Opiate and different drug habit, psychological sickness, the housing affordability disaster — they’re all challenges confronting many different cities.

“I believe our efforts up to now have been improbable,” Agostino mentioned of such current initiatives as getting extra police strolling the downtown beat.

The answer and the purpose, he added, is to create “a livelier, busier core,” with extra individuals interacting and holding an eye fixed out for one another.
